WebThe git fetch command downloads commits, files, and refs from a remote repository into your local repo. Fetching is what you do when you want to see what everybody else has been working on. It’s similar to svn update in that it lets you see how the central history has progressed, but it doesn’t force you to actually merge the changes into ... WebMay 5, 2024 · In Git, there's no concept of a repository name. The repository itself is kept under a directory in the file system (the one that contains the .git directory) and you can get the name of that directory with the following command: basename `git rev-parse --show …

Git Bash. Change the current working directory to the local repository where you want to configure the name that is associated with your Git commits. Set a Git username: $ git config user.name "Mona Lisa". Confirm that you have set the Git username correctly: $ git config user.name > Mona Lisa.

WebThe Solution is. To create a new branch (locally): With the commit hash (or part of it) git checkout -b new_branch 6e559cb. or to go back 4 commits from HEAD. git checkout -b new_branch HEAD~4.
